calculate the range for the following scores: 45, 64, 32, 58, 43
Range = Xmax - Xmin
range = 64 -32
=32
Which of the following is a measure of variability?
- mean
- median
- range
- mode
range
what is central tendency?
one way to describe data; it is an average or middle value that describes
the center of a distribution. Mean, median, and mode are three measures
of central tendency
True or false: outliers are always the result of errors in data collection
FALSE! outliers may be legitimate values that should be included in the
results
True or false: frequency tables are used to display both qualitative and
quantitative data.
TRUE! displays the number of times a certain value appears within the
dataset (frequency). One of the easiest ways to summarize a set of score
or values.
identify the mode in the following set of scores: 438, 421, 423, 432, 440,
435, 441

,there is no mode because every value appears the same amount of times
(once)
Why are pie charts not used frequently be researchers and statisticians?
the effectiveness of pie charts is limited to datasets with only a few
categories

My answer: they are best with a small number of relative frequencies -
too many "slices" make it difficult to interpret the pie chart
the sum of all relative frequencies in a dataset will always equal
____________.
1 or 100%
Calculate the mean for the following set of scores: 89, 75, 91, 68, 72, 83,
94, 78
mean (x̄) = ∑ (sum of) X / n
x̄ = (89 + 75 + 91 + 68 + 72 + 83 + 94 + 78) / 8
= 81.25
true or false: the median is affected by outliers
FALSE! Neither the mode nor median is affected by outliers. It IS possible
for the mean to be affected.

,determine the median for the following set of scores: 2121, 2115, 2117,
2120, 2118, 2122
First put in order from least to greatest (2115, 2117, 2118, 2120, 2121,
2122). Then find the middle number. If there is two take the mean of the
two.
(2118 + 2120) / 2 = 2119
the bars of __________ do not touch because they represent discrete
values, whereas the bars of ________ do touch because they represent
continuous values
Answer: bar graph; histogram Explanation: each bar in a bar graph/bar
chart represents an individual category.
Aaron scores a mean of 85 (s = 8) on 4 of his cognitive psychology exams
for fall semester. Kyle scores a mean of 83 (s = 4) on the cognitive
psychology exams. Does Aaron or Kyle have the more consistent
performance on the exams?
Kyle because his standard deviation (s) was lower, which indicates less
variability in his test scores compared to aaron
Which type of graph clearly depicts the shape of a distribution?
FREQUENCY POLYGON because the increasing and decreasing sections of
the data can be seen
In a symmetrical distribution, what is the most commonly used measure
of central tendency?
Answer: MEAN Note: in a symmetrical distribution, the
mean/median/mode are all the same value
researchers are studying the average miles per gallon (mpg) of different
cars based on size (compact, mid-size, and full-size) and make (Ford,
Chevy, and Chrysler). Would a three dimensional graph be appropriate to
use to display these data? Explain.

, Yes because there are three variables being measured (mpg, car size, and
car make). So a three dimensional graph would be the best choice.

three dimensional graph is best for "three dimensional data"
seven food trucks are competing to see how many customers visit their
trucks per day in a busy part of the city. The average number of
customers that visit each food truck per day is 281. The sum of squares is
found to be 187. calculate the variance for these data
s² or σ² (variance) = ∑ (X - x̄)^2 / (n - 1) and ∑ (X - x̄)^2 = SS (sum of
squares)
variance = sum of (term in data set - sample mean) squared / (sample
size - 1)

sum of squares = 187
s² = 187 / (7-1)
= 31.17
a gardener has 5 apple trees in her yard. Each tree has a different
number of apples growing on it. The following list represents the number
of apples on each tree: 22, 29, 31, 23, 27. Calculate the standard
deviation of these values (x̄ = 26.4)
Standard deviation (s) = √ (variance)
√ ∑ (X - x̄)^2 / (n - 1) and ∑ (X - x̄)^2 = SS. So, ∑ (19.36 + 6.76 + 21.16 +
11.56 + 0.36) = 59.2
√ (59.-1) = √ 14.8
= 3.85
